Data specific to Roses (Edit)
Bloom size: Very large: 6" or more
Bloom shape: High-centered
Petal count: full: 26-40 petals
Rose bloom color: Medium yellow
Rebloom: Good
Class: Hybrid tea
Growth Habit: Medium, 3-4 feet, upright
Fragrance: Mild
Hybridizer & year: Patrick Dickson, 1966
Optimal growing zones: USDA zone 7 and warmer

Awards and Recognitions: Other: Belfast Gold Medal 1968
Parentage: (Perfecta x Governador Braga da Cruz) x Piccadilly
Child plants: 5 child plants

Image
Alternative cultivar names:
  • 'Irish Gold'
  • 'Grandpa Dickson'
